Handover: ProctorLine queue on Veritas Hall exams is backed up again. Drained twice during my shift; root cause is the retry storm from the Quillmark webhook, not fixed. If depth passes 5k, pause the intake worker, let consumers catch up, resume. Do not restart the scheduler — it double-enqueues. Ticket PL-injection tracking is with Marisol; she's out until Thursday. Watch the 02:00 batch window closely. If anything breaks beyond the runbook, escalate to the queue owner directly.

billing contact of yafog-bahif = lamvan@ferracorp.example

Subject: Sproutline cut-over complete

Team,

The cut-over of the Sproutline plant-watering scheduler to the new Drizzlecore backend finished last night without incident. All greenhouse zones were migrated, historical watering schedules were replayed, and valve telemetry matched the old system within tolerance. Note that the scheduler now reads its settings from the central store rather than local files, so future edits must go through the deploy pipeline. For reference, the live configuration values at cut-over were as follows.

settings of fahag-haduf:
[ulaox]
port = 8443
region = south-2
host = ulaox.lumiccorp.internal
timeout_ms = 500
retries = 8

Ticket: Deep links into the Parvolo app are opening the web fallback on staging. Root cause: the staging environment file was copied from the Nimbrel sandbox and is missing the routing service entry, so link verification fails silently. Fix before Thursday's release cut. Add the universal-link config block to staging .env; the signing secret for the link resolver belongs on the line directly after this note.

sealed setting: LEDGER_TOKEN20=6148d35bbb480b0ab79e

Subject: Cut-over summary — Pondwire reconnect fix

Team — cut-over done Thursday 02:00. The websocket reconnect bug (clients hammering the broker after node drains) is resolved by the new jittered backoff path. Zero dropped sessions during the switch; reconnect storms gone in the dashboards. Legacy path stays dark for two weeks, then we delete it. For the sync: the broker now runs with these production values.

config for tagug-tajep:
[fenmir]
host = fenmir.qorvelsys.internal
user = fenmir_svc
database = fenmir_prod